About USPS Self-Service Kiosk

USPS Self-Service Kiosks are automated machines operated by the United States Postal Service that allow customers to conveniently purchase postage, ship packages, and access other postal services without the need for assistance from a retail clerk. These kiosks are typically found in post office lobbies, allowing customers to conduct their postal business quickly and efficiently, even outside of regular business hours. Customers can use the kiosk to weigh packages, select delivery options, print shipping labels, and pay for postage using a credit or debit card. Overall, USPS Self-Service Kiosks offer a convenient and easy way for customers to handle their postal needs with minimal wait times and hassle.
